ASSISTIVE TECHNOLOGY SPECIALISTS (SME) - (IRS508-21-0892-F): Bowhead seeks an Assistive Technology Specialist to join our team of IRS professionals in Lanham, MD dedicated to maintaining 508 Compliance for our customers. Section 508 Program Office is an organization within the US Department of the Treasury's, Office of Internal Revenue Service (IRS) that provides agency wide support Assistive Technology (AT) as a reasonable accommodations and technical Section 508 guidance for IRS projects and Agency initiatives.
